Iglesia Fraternidad Amigos De Jesus
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2015 | 24,398 | 21,856 | 2,542 | 1.4 | — |
| 2016 | 73,182 | 72,831 | 351 | 0.1 | — |
| 2017 | 68,618 | 68,840 | −222 | -0.0 | — |
| 2018 | 66,114 | 65,638 | 476 | 0.1 | — |
| 2019 | 67,785 | 67,158 | 627 | 0.0 | — |
| 2020 | 70,010 | 67,773 | 2,237 | 0.4 | — |
| 2021 | 75,222 | 75,750 | −528 | 0.0 | — |
| 2022 | 77,000 | 69,688 | 7,312 | 1.3 | — |
In its most recent public year (2022), this organization brought in $7,312 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 1.3 months of spending.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2022.
